WebFeb 26, 2024 · The RNFL thickness had a thinning trend in moderate-to-severe group although it showed no significant difference, it indicated a subclinical atrophy of optic … WebRNFL thinning is seen on OCT in both glaucoma and nonglaucomatous optic neuropathies and central nervous system diseases. These diseases include ischemic optic neuropathy, optic neuritis, hereditary optic neuropathy, traumatic optic neuropathy, MS, and degenerative diseases such as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s disease.
